  1. Forbidden Love: The classic trope of lovers separated by societal boundaries, war, or fate. Their story exists, potent and real, but can never be shouted from the rooftops. It must live in silence to survive.
  2. The Trauma of the Land: For a region that has seen decades of turmoil, many narratives remain suppressed. "Etei Na Thu Naba Wari" becomes a banner for the collective trauma of a people—experiences of loss and survival that survivors carry silently because the world is not ready to listen, or because the pain is too sharp to verbalize.
